Circadian lighting principles every pet owner should know
- Light timing matters more than raw brightness. Animals respond strongly to when light changes. A predictable schedule that mimics dawn, daylight, dusk and night gives the brain reliable cues.
- Color temperature influences physiology. Cool, blue-rich light (~5000–6500K) signals daytime; warm amber light (~1800–3000K) signals evening and reduces melatonin suppression. At night, avoid blue-heavy light.
- Transitions should be gradual. Sudden bright flashes can startle animals. Emulate natural transitions over 15–60 minutes for dawn and dusk scenes.
- Intensity for pets differs from humans. Pets’ eyes are more light-sensitive in low-light conditions; you usually need lower lux values than for humans. Keep night lights dim (1–10 lux) and evening lights soft.
- Consistency is key. Irregular lighting makes circadian cues noisy. Smart lamps shine when they follow a schedule.
How smart lamps (including RGBIC) help senior dogs and indoor cats
Here’s what a smart lamp can do for your pet’s behavior and sleep:
- Reduce nocturnal anxiety: A dim, warm night light prevents panicked wandering and reduces falls for dogs with mobility issues or cognitive dysfunction.
- Mimic dawn to cue morning calm: Gradual cool-up lighting helps pets wake in a calmer state rather than jolting awake and pacing.
- Control cat crepuscular peaks: For indoor cats, timed dusk/dawn simulations can shift peak activity to more convenient times, reducing early-morning yowling.
- Multi-zone scenes for multi-pet homes: RGBIC lamps can create gentle gradients that keep one room in a calming warm hue while another offers brighter, daytime cues.
Practical lighting schedules — step-by-step plans you can try (examples)
Below are three tested schedules. Run each plan for 10–14 days and keep a short log of sleep periods, nighttime pacing, vocalization, and daytime alertness.
1) Senior dog — “Gentle Dawn / Night Safety”
- Goal: Reduce night wandering and earlier morning wake-ups.
- Evening wind-down (2 hours before bedtime): warm 2700K at 50% brightness; dim to 20% over 60 minutes.
- Bedtime night light: warm amber 1800–2200K at 1–5% brightness focused on a low corner near the bed (do not shine in eyes).
- Dawn simulation (30–45 minutes before usual wake time): start at 1800K, shift to 3500–4000K and 30–50% brightness. For dogs with arthritis, begin activity cue 10–15 minutes before feeding so they rise slowly.
- Notes: If your dog has canine cognitive dysfunction (CDS), discuss additional environmental enrichments and possible medications with your vet. Lighting is supportive but not curative.
2) Indoor cat — “Shifted Crepuscular Routine”
- Goal: Move peak cat activity away from 4–6am and reduce yowling.
- Dusk buffer (1 hour after evening play): warm 2500–3000K at 30% then drop to 10% as bedtime approaches.
- Night: off in main spaces; keep a soft, distant warm night light (1800–2200K) if your cat needs it for navigation. Place it out of direct sight to prevent fixating.
- Early-morning override: begin a slow 20–30 minute warm-to-cool ramp starting 30 minutes before your intended wake time instead of at pet’s natural dawn. Pair with a short play or feeding routine to reinforce the new schedule.
3) Multi-pet household — “Zoned Behavior Scenes”
- Use an RGBIC lamp or multiple smart lamps to create distinct zones: warm, dim sleeping spaces and cooler, brighter activity zones at opposite ends of the home.
- Program scenes: “Calm Evenings” (warm gradients across sleeping areas), “Daylight” (cooler, brighter center rooms 10am–4pm), and “Night Guard” (very dim amber in corridors for safe navigation).
How to set up a smart lamp system — step-by-step
- Choose the right lamp: RGBIC or tunable white lamp with full Kelvin range (1800–6500K) and scheduling capability.
- Positioning: place lamps out of direct line of the pet’s eyes, focusing light on walls or floors rather than faces. For night lights, use low-angle placement near sleeping areas.
- Connect and integrate: use the vendor app or your home hub (Matter, HomeKit, Alexa, Google). 2026’s Matter compatibility makes cross-brand rules easier.
- Make schedules: program dawn/dusk transitions using the lamp’s fade/ramp features (15–60 minutes). Avoid sudden on/off triggers for night-time scenes.
- Test and adjust: monitor behavior for two weeks. If your pet is more restless, lower intensity or lengthen transition times.
Device tips and 2026 tech trends
Smart home standards matured in 2025–2026. Here’s what to look for:
- Matter support: Simplifies integrating an RGBIC lamp into Apple/Google/Amazon ecosystems. If you use multiple hubs, prefer Matter-certified devices.

- Low-blue modes: Vendors now provide an “amber” or “sleep” preset — use this for night scenes.
- RGBIC advantages: Individually addressable segments allow soft gradients and animations that replicate slow sunsets or northern-light–style auroras. Use sparingly; pets prefer naturalistic cues over flashy effects.
- Smart plugs vs. built-in smart lamps: Smart plugs add schedule control to older lamps, but they only toggle power. For smooth fades and color changes, use a native smart lamp or smart bulb.
Safety, veterinary cautions, and behavior Q&A
Safety first: Never shine bright or strobe lights into your pet’s eyes. Secure lamps to avoid tipping and check heat ratings if you’re using halogen or incandescent bases. LED smart lamps run cool but still mount safely.

Will lighting alone cure nighttime anxiety or cognitive decline?
No. Lighting is a supportive strategy. If your senior dog shows disorientation, house-soiling, increased vocalization, or significant sleep fragmentation, consult your vet for a full workup (bloodwork, pain screening, cognitive evaluation).
How long until I see results?
Plan for 1–4 weeks. Circadian systems adjust gradually. Keep a short journal: bedtime, night waking, morning mood, and daytime naps.
What if my cat hates the lamp?
Try relocating it, lowering intensity, or using indirect wall-wash lighting. Cats often prefer subtle cues near windows or high perches.

Troubleshooting — quick fixes
- If pet is more active at night, lower brightness and increase transition time.
- If pet fixates on the light, move it out of their direct line and use reflected light.
- If schedules fail during power outages, pick devices with local scheduling or add a UPS to critical bridges.
